Amadi

Amadi is a village located in Parseoni tehsil of Nagpur district in Maharashtra, India. It is situated 10km away from sub-district headquarter Parseoni (tehsildar office) and 37km away from district headquarter Nagpur. As per 2009 stats, Aamdi is the gram panchayat of Amadi village.

About Amadi

According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Amadi is 535407. The village spans a total geographical area of 758.76 hectares, and the pincode of the locality is 441105. Ramtek is nearest town to Amadi village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 8km away.

As per 2019 stats, Amadi village comes under Ramtek assembly & parliamentary constituency.

Population of Amadi

Below is a concise population overview of Amadi as per the Census 2011 data. The table highlights the key population metrics categorized by gender and social groups.

ParticularsTotalMaleFemale
Total Population 1,594 836 758
Child Population (0–6 yrs) 185 109 76
Scheduled Castes (SC) 154 79 75
Scheduled Tribes (ST) 85 42 43
Literate Population 1,187 640 547
Illiterate Population 407 196 211

Here's a detailed summary of the Basic Population Details of Amadi village:

  • The total population of Amadi village is around 1,594, including approximately 836 males and 758 females, with a sex ratio of 906 females per 1,000 males.
  • There are about 185 children aged 0–6 years in Amadi village, reflecting the young population in the village.
  • Amadi village has 154 people belonging to the Scheduled Castes (SC) and 85 residents from the Scheduled Tribes (ST).
  • The literacy rate of Amadi village is about 74.47%, with male literacy at 76.56% and female literacy at 72.16%.
  • There are around 367 households in Amadi village.

Connectivity of Amadi

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Amadi. As per the 2011 stats, Amadi had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.

Connectivity Type Status (in year 2011)
Public Bus Service Available within village
Private Bus Service Available within 10+ km distance
Railway Station Available within village
